Bronchoscopy effectively diagnoses persistent respiratory issues in preschoolers. Bacterial airway colonization is common, linked to higher neutrophil counts in bronchoalveolar lavage (BAL) fluid.
Area of Science:
- Pediatric Pulmonology
- Microbiology
- Gastroenterology
Background:
- Preschoolers with persistent respiratory symptoms often require diagnostic bronchoscopy.
- Bronchoalveolar lavage (BAL) aids in detecting lower respiratory tract infections.
- This study investigates BAL findings, bacterial colonization, and associated comorbidities.
Purpose of the Study:
- To analyze BAL fluid findings in preschool children with refractory respiratory symptoms.
- To determine associations between bacterial colonization, allergic status, and comorbidities like GERD and EoE.
- To evaluate the diagnostic utility of bronchoscopy in this population.
Main Methods:
- Retrospective analysis of 355 children (aged 1-5 years) undergoing bronchoscopy (2010-2019).
- Evaluation of BAL differential cytology and bacterial cultures.
- Analysis of laboratory parameters, esophagogastroduodenoscopy (OGDS), and esophageal biopsy histology.
Main Results:
- Bacterial cultures were positive in 61.7% of children; Haemophilus influenzae, Streptococcus pneumoniae, and Moraxella catarrhalis were most common.
- Positive bacterial cultures correlated with significantly higher neutrophil percentages in BAL fluid.
- Gastroesophageal reflux disease (GERD) was present in 32% and eosinophilic esophagitis (EoE) in 2.8% of children.
Conclusions:
- Bronchoscopy is a valuable tool for diagnosing persistent respiratory symptoms in preschool children.
- Bacterial colonization is frequent in this group and associated with increased airway neutrophils.
- Comorbidities like GERD and EoE should be considered in the evaluation.
Background:
Preschool children with refractory respiratory symptoms often undergo diagnostic bronchoscopy to exclude anatomical and functional abnormalities and to detect suspected chronic lower respiratory tract infections by bronchoalveolar lavage (BAL). The objective of this retrospective analysis was to analyze BAL fluid findings with respect to bacterial colonization and cytology. Additionally, we aimed to determine associations with bacterial colonization of the airways and allergic sensitization status and symptoms as well as to identify comorbidities like gastroesophageal reflux disease (GERD) or eosinophilic esophagitis (EoE).
Methods:
In a retrospective analysis, the electronic medical records of 355 children aged 1-5 years who underwent bronchoscopy for refractory respiratory symptoms between 2010 and 2019 were evaluated. Differential cytology and bacterial cultures from BAL, laboratory parameters, oesophagogastroduodenoscopy (OGDS) and histology from esophageal biopsies were analyzed.
Results:
A positive bacterial culture from BAL fluid was found in 214 children (61.7%). Of these, 105 children (49%) subsequently received antibiotic treatment. The most frequently identified bacteria were Haemophilus influenzae (34%), Streptococcus pneumoniae (25%) and Moraxella catarrhalis (16%). The percentage of neutrophils in differential cell counts from BAL samples was significantly higher with positive bacterial cultures compared to negative cultures (29.2 + 28.1% vs. 21.2 + 25.4%, p = 0.02). Children with insufficient S. pneumoniae antibody titers had significantly more positive cultures for S. pneumoniae in BAL fluid (28.3% vs. 12.8%; p = 0.0024). GERD was identified in 115 children (32%) and EoE was diagnosed in nine children (2.8%).
Conclusion:
Bronchoscopy is a valuable diagnostic tool in the evaluation of persistent respiratory symptoms in preschool children. Bacterial colonization of the airways was common and associated with significantly elevated airway neutrophil counts.
